Upon heating $$KCl{O_3}$$ in the presence of catalytic amount of $$Mn{O_2},$$ a gas $$W$$ is formed. Excess amount of $$W$$ reacts with white phosphorous to give $$X.$$ The reaction of $$X$$ with pure $$HN{O_3}$$ gives $$Y$$ and $$Z.$$
$$W$$ and $$X$$ are, respectively
$${O_3}$$ and $${P_4}{O_6}$$
$${O_2}$$ and $${P_4}{O_6}$$
$${O_2}$$ and $${P_4}{O_{10}}$$
$${O_3}$$ and $${P_4}{O_{10}}$$

Explanation

(i) Potassium chlorate $\left(\mathrm{KClO}_3\right)$ is decomposed in presence of $\mathrm{MnO}_2$ as catalyst to form potassium chloride and oxygen gas.

$2 \mathrm{KClO}_3(s) \underset{\mathrm{MnO}_2}{\stackrel{\Delta}{\longrightarrow}} 2 \mathrm{KCl}+\underset{(w)}{3 \mathrm{O}_2(g)}$

The gas $(w)$ is oxygen.

(ii) Reaction of white phosphorous with excess of gas $w$ (i.e., $\mathrm{O}_2$ ) gives $\mathrm{P}_4 \mathrm{O}_{10}$ (a dimer of phosphorous pentaoxide).

$$ \underset{\text{White}}{\mathrm{P}_4(s)}+\underset{\text{(excess)}}{5 \mathrm{O}_2(g)} \rightarrow \underset{(X)}{\mathrm{P}_4 \mathrm{O}_{10}(s)}$$

The compound $(X)$ is $\mathrm{P}_4 \mathrm{O}_{10}$.
